  • State-Specific RBT Requirements: In states requiring RBT certification, candidates must obtain and maintain an active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) credential prior to working with clients. Failure to do so may result in delayed assignment or termination of employment.
  • RBT required before working with clients (no grace period): Illinois, Indiana, Nevada, North Carolina
  • RBT required within 90 days of hire: Northern California, Maryland, New Mexico, Virginia
  • RBT required for candidates without a bachelor's degree: Massachusetts, New Hampshire
